Understanding Artificial Intelligence in Healthcare
AI in healthcare refers to the use of advanced algorithms and machine learning techniques to analyze complex medical data, assist in diagnosis, predict outcomes, and support decision-making processes. By leveraging AI, healthcare providers can enhance the efficiency, accuracy, and quality of patient care.
Benefits of AI in Healthcare
Q: How does AI improve healthcare outcomes?
A: AI enables early disease detection, personalized treatment plans, and predictive analytics, leading to better patient outcomes and reduced healthcare costs.
Q: What are the advantages of using AI in medical imaging?
A: AI can analyze medical images such as X-rays, MRIs, and CT scans with high precision, assisting radiologists in detecting abnormalities and accelerating diagnosis.
Challenges in Implementing AI in Healthcare
Despite its numerous benefits, the integration of AI in healthcare comes with its own set of challenges. Ensuring data privacy and security, addressing regulatory concerns, and overcoming resistance to change among healthcare professionals are some of the key hurdles.
